Inside, you'll find a simple breakdown of three underlying patterns that show up again and again in mid-career professionals:

The Clarity Gap

When you are working hard but don't have a clear or fully committed direction — so effort doesn't compound.

The Environment Trap

When your current workplace, network, or system quietly limits how far your effort can actually take you.

The Identity Lock

When internal beliefs silently shape what you pursue, apply for, or allow yourself to consider as possible.
